On May 16 2012 23:44 DarkPlasmaBall wrote:Show nested quote +On May 16 2012 23:41 Trezeguet wrote: If I add a gem to a socket, will I ever be able to swap it out for a better gem? Yes, in act two, you will complete a quest which gets you a Jeweler (an artisan in town) that can craft certain items and can remove gems from socketed items. That item will still have the empty sockets and you'll get to keep the original gem too. The action of removing the gem gives you the separated item and gem all brand new  So socket away! http://us.battle.net/d3/en/calculator/monk#aZXVTh!Yd!ZaaZaa
This is the skill build I've been playing Monk with (at lvl 28 so far). The funny thing about this build is that you don't need to balance your equipment at all, just go all-out on +dex and +damage. My dodge chance is about 80% when Lightning Flash and Mantra of Evasion (+activation bonus) are active, so I hardly take any damage in combat. For sustainability, I can just spend spirit and get all my HP back with transcendence. While seven-sided strike is nice single-target DPS, it's also pretty good panic button since you're invulnerable while casting and there's also the nice heal from transcendence as well. Breath of Heaven might be a little overkill, but my co-op buddy keeps almost dying (if any of you high masters NA players see Stellumz on ladder, tell him he sux). Might use elective mode to replace it with a second mantra or nuke.
Not sure if a similar build would fly in nightmare, but it's working great so far in the middle of act 3 normal.
